(LEAD) N. Korea, U.S. start 2nd day of nuclear talks
GENEVA/SEOUL, Oct. 25 (Yonhap) -- North Korean and U.S. diplomats on Tuesday began a second day of talks during which Washington wants to see whether the North is indeed prepared to take concrete steps toward denuclearization before the stalled six-nation talks can resume.

North Korean Vice Foreign Minister Kim Kye-gwan and Stephen Bosworth, Washington's outgoing top envoy for Pyongyang, and his successor Glyn Davies sat down at the North's U.N. mission in Geneva for the discussions, the second bilateral encounter between both sides in less than three months.
